Holsteiner Results: Elysium top Holsteiner at the World Cup Final

Last weekend, the entire equestrian world had its eyes on Basel. The world’s top riders gathered at the St. Jakobshalle to compete in the World Cup Final. From a Holsteiner perspective, a number of horses caught the eye, although in the end it was other horses that took the top spots this time.
Hans-Dieter Dreher and his tried-and-tested Elysium by Zirocco Blue-Coronado (Manfred Tummes, Mühlheim a.d. Ruhr), line 4539, finished 13th in the overall rankings. In the second qualifier, the pair finished fourth. In Basel on Saturday, alongside the World Cup, a Grand Prix and a U25 competition (both 1.55 metres) took place as part of the supporting programme. Here, the former Bundeschampion Con Quality by Chin Champ-Quality (Hartmut Knop, Gilde), line 1298, successfully represented the Holstein colours, taking second place in the U25 competition with Adrian Schmid (SUI), whilst in the Grand Prix, two Casalito sons made it onto the list of placings: Castiel (dam’s sire: Clearway/Hobe Magens, Ottenbüttel), line 8769, and Bryan Balsiger (SUI) came second, and Chicharito (MV: Quo Vados I/Karl Heinz Knudsen, Pellworm), line 741, came eleventh under Adrian Schmid (SUI).
